2016-03-21 7 views
0

In den letzten zwei Tagen in dieser Ausgabe stecken geblieben.Jupyterhub läuft nicht auf Ubuntu 14.04

Befolgte den GitHub-Link in Bezug auf dieses Problem. Hat nicht funktioniert. https://github.com/jupyter/jupyterhub/issues/237

[email protected]:~$ sudo jupyterhub 
[sudo] password for saimmehmood: 
[I 2016-03-22 02:18:54.577 JupyterHub app:558] Loading cookie_secret from /home/saimmehmood/jupyterhub_cookie_secret 
[W 2016-03-22 02:18:54.865 JupyterHub app:292] 
Generating CONFIGPROXY_AUTH_TOKEN. Restarting the Hub will require restarting the proxy. 
Set CONFIGPROXY_AUTH_TOKEN env or JupyterHub.proxy_auth_token config to avoid this message. 

[W 2016-03-22 02:18:54.893 JupyterHub app:685] No admin users, admin interface will be unavailable. 
[W 2016-03-22 02:18:54.900 JupyterHub app:686] Add any administrative users to `c.Authenticator.admin_users` in config. 
[I 2016-03-22 02:18:54.906 JupyterHub app:712] Not using whitelist. Any authenticated user will be allowed. 
[I 2016-03-22 02:18:55.016 JupyterHub app:1113] Hub API listening on http://127.0.0.1:8081/hub/ 
[E 2016-03-22 02:18:55.055 JupyterHub app:855] Refusing to run JuptyterHub without SSL. If you are terminating SSL in another layer, pass --no-ssl to tell JupyterHub to allow the proxy to listen on HTTP. 


[email protected]:~$ sudo jupyterhub --no-ssl 
[I 2016-03-22 02:19:12.896 JupyterHub app:558] Loading cookie_secret from /home/saimmehmood/jupyterhub_cookie_secret 
[W 2016-03-22 02:19:13.046 JupyterHub app:292] 
Generating CONFIGPROXY_AUTH_TOKEN. Restarting the Hub will require restarting the proxy. 
Set CONFIGPROXY_AUTH_TOKEN env or JupyterHub.proxy_auth_token config to avoid this message. 

[W 2016-03-22 02:19:13.079 JupyterHub app:685] No admin users, admin interface will be unavailable. 
[W 2016-03-22 02:19:13.080 JupyterHub app:686] Add any administrative users to `c.Authenticator.admin_users` in config. 
[I 2016-03-22 02:19:13.080 JupyterHub app:712] Not using whitelist. Any authenticated user will be allowed. 
[I 2016-03-22 02:19:13.149 JupyterHub app:1113] Hub API listening on http://127.0.0.1:8081/hub/ 
[W 2016-03-22 02:19:13.174 JupyterHub app:851] Running JupyterHub without SSL. There better be SSL termination happening somewhere else... 
[I 2016-03-22 02:19:13.174 JupyterHub app:860] Starting proxy @ http://*:8000/ 
/usr/bin/env: node: No such file or directory 
[C 2016-03-22 02:19:14.297 JupyterHub app:1119] Failed to start proxy 
Traceback (most recent call last): 
    File "/usr/local/lib/python3.4/dist-packages/jupyterhub/app.py", line 1117, in start 
    yield self.start_proxy() 
    File "/usr/local/lib/python3.4/dist-packages/jupyterhub/app.py", line 881, in start_proxy 
    _check() 
    File "/usr/local/lib/python3.4/dist-packages/jupyterhub/app.py", line 877, in _check 
    raise e 
RuntimeError: Proxy failed to start with exit code 127 

Bitte lassen Sie mich keine Lösung wissen.

Vielen Dank!

Antwort

2

Es ist wie das Problem aussieht, ist in dieser Zeile

/usr/bin/env: node: No such file or directory

Entweder Sie haben nicht NodeJS installiert oder es ist nicht in $PATH. Beachten Sie, dass nodejs/npm erforderlich ist, um jupyterhub auszuführen. Es sieht wie Sie einige Linux-Distribution laufen lassen, so dass Sie nur in der Lage sein sollte

sudo apt-get install npm nodejs-legacy

Siehe the JupyterHub GitHub page und die docs für weitere Informationen zu laufen.

+0

Vielen Dank Will! Überraschend, wie könnte ich so etwas verpassen. :) –